The Journey

Nathan Elmo Fries was born on September 30, 1965, in Winston-Salem, North Carolina to the late Elmo and Eva May Fries. He rose to meet his Savior on November 23, 2018.

In 1988, Nathan was united in holy matrimony to the love of his life, Julia Dallas Fries. From this union, three children were born: Tatshanua, Stanchez, and Jasmine. Planted in his faith he joined Cornerstone Church of Christ. His ministries were the Brothers Club and the Usher Board. Nathan worked and retired from Sonoco Recycling with 34 years of service.

Family and friends will remember Nathan for his kindness and his willingness to help others, always lending a helping hand. Nathan had a strong passion for coaching! He coached girls basketball for 20 years; which allowed him to travel all over the world and the opportunity to meet a lot of fascinating people. Nathan’s impact on the basketball community will forever leave a lasting imprint.

In addition to his parents, Nate was preceded in death by his two brothers; Earl and Dennis Fries.

Nathan leaves to cherish his wonderful memories: his wife, Julia Fries of the home, three children; Stanchez Dallas, Tatshanua Dallas both of the home, and Jasmine Fries of Thomasville, NC; five grand-children Eymonie Dallas, Brianna Dallas, Jayden George, Madison George, and Lyric George; three sisters, Cathy Fries of Chester, VA, Arlene and Sofia Fries both of Winston-Salem, NC; four brothers; Glenn Fries of Newport, VA, Wayne Fries, Ronald Fries, and Christopher Fries all from Winston-Salem, NC; two god-children, Christina Caeser, and Evander Davis, Jr., two aunts, Wilma Fries and Francine Smith and one uncle, Bobby Fries and a host of nieces, nephews, cousins and friends.
